One of the most effective ways to maintain balanced blood sugar levels is through diet. Nutrition plays a pivotal role in shaping our body’s response to glucose. Consuming a diet rich in whole foods, like vegetables, lean proteins, whole grains, and healthy fats, can provide steady energy while preventing spikes in blood sugar. Incorporating fiber-rich foods helps slow down glucose absorption, keeping levels stable. Fruits, legumes, and nuts are excellent sources of fiber while also delivering essential nutrients that support bodily functions.

In addition to eating a balanced diet, portion control is critical. Overeating, even with healthy foods, can lead to unwanted blood sugar fluctuations. Practicing mindful eating can help individuals recognize when they’re full and reduce impulsive food choices that could negatively impact their metabolism. Keeping a food diary can also promote awareness of one’s eating habits and lead to healthier decisions.

Physical activity is another cornerstone of comprehensive blood sugar support. Regular exercise not only helps reduce insulin resistance but also enhances glucose uptake by the muscles. Engaging in aerobic activities, strength training, or even simple movements like walking can significantly contribute to improved blood sugar regulation. The key is to find enjoyable activities and a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ic exercise per week. Combining different types of workouts can keep fitness routines engaging and sustainable.

Managing stress is equally important. Chronic stress can lead to elevated cortisol levels, which may interfere with insulin function and promote blood sugar spikes. Mindfulness practices such as meditation, yoga, or deep-breathing exercises can reduce stress and contribute positively to mental well-being. By fostering a calm mind, the body can operate more efficiently, reducing the chances of erratic blood sugar levels.

Sleep quality should not be overlooked in the context of blood sugar management. Lack of sleep can disrupt hormonal balance, leading to increased cravings and poor decision-making when it comes to food. Aiming for 7-9 hours of restorative sleep each night is crucial for supporting overall metabolic health. Cultivating a bedtime routine that promotes relaxation can enhance sleep quality and facilitate better glucose metabolism.
